Output 640512e2ff3266b70656cde71e4fbab60fe380e24c47f433150327065fb567d1:0

value
12873508
script pubkey
OP_0 OP_PUSHBYTES_20 d50bc73300868a367d9ede6eb2aed8566cca85d7
address
bc1q659uwvcqs69rvlv7meht9tkc2ekv4pwhlafxvj
transaction
640512e2ff3266b70656cde71e4fbab60fe380e24c47f433150327065fb567d1